For five seasons on the 1970s police drama Kojak, Telly Savalas sucked on Tootsie Roll Pops and uttered the catchphrase, "Who loves ya, baby?" The answer all along has apparently been Universal Pictures.

Deadline reports the studio has hired Skyfall writers Neal Purvis and Robert Wade to tackle the screenplay for a film adaptation, with Vin Diesel attached to play iconic bald detective. The actor will also produce with Samantha Vincent for their One Race Films.

Airing on CBS from 1973 to 1978, the series starred Savalas as Theo Kojak, a witty, well-dressed and incorruptible New York City police detective with a willingness to bend the law in pursuit of justice.
